Bills Record Vs. Dolphins
The Dolphins hold a slight edge in their historical matchups with a record of 62-60-1, but the Bills have won the last six meetings and boast a remarkable 13-1 record against the Dolphins over their previous 14 contests.
All-Time Best Bills-Dolphins Games
The rivalry between the Dolphins and Bills stretches back many years, with the most significant showdowns occurring in playoff contexts rather than regular season encounters, where they’ve seen each other multiple times. The Bills have a 4-1 playoff record against the Dolphins.
Game 1: January 17, 1993 - Bills 29, Dolphins 10
The Buffalo Bills experienced a mix of dominance and heartbreak in the early 1990s, making it to four consecutive Super Bowls but falling short in each attempt. Jim Kelly, their legendary quarterback, frequently matched up against Dan Marino. In one of those encounters, while Kelly's passing yards were nearly 100 less, the Bills effectively ran for over 150 yards compared to the Dolphins' 33, earning a place in their third straight Super Bowl.
Game 2: January 15, 2023 - Bills 34, Dolphins 31
Looking forward from the early 90s, the Bills entered as heavy favorites in this matchup as the Dolphins were starting Skylar Thompson. What was anticipated to be a blowout turned into a closely fought Wild Card matchup. Buffalo led 14-0 at the end of the first quarter, and despite seeming dominance, Allen's two interceptions allowed the Dolphins back in the game. Ultimately, the Bills prevailed but it remained a tight playoff match.
Game 3: January 12, 1991 - Bills 44, Dolphins 34
This marked a significant turning point for Buffalo. While they had made the playoffs in the preceding two seasons, this was their inaugural Super Bowl appearance, featuring another iconic face-off between Marino and Kelly, with both quarterbacks achieving three touchdowns and surpassing 300 yards. Two Buffalo receivers each delivered performances over 120 yards, and despite being down 27-10, the Dolphins fought back to narrow it to 30-27 in the fourth quarter. While they didn’t win, the game was a key moment in the AFC East rivalry.

The Bills secured their first victory over the Dolphins, dominating them with a score of 58-24 on September 18, 1966, at War Memorial Stadium in Buffalo, New York. They continued their winning streak against the Dolphins in their following match in Miami.
Currently, the Dolphins lead the all-time series with a record of 62-60-1. However, the Bills excel in the playoff matchups, leading 4-1, including a thrilling 34-31 victory in the 2022 Divisional Round and a 1990 AFC Divisional Round win that catalyzed the Jim Kelly era.
